COMMUNITY HEALTH CONNECTIONS FOUNDATION INC, a large 990pf foundation in New Jersey, provides grants ranging from $30K to $100K annually.

2024 Recipients

Recipient Award Location Purpose
Marty's Place Senior Dog Sanctuary Inc $100,000 Upper Freehold Townshi, NEW JERSEY Saving More Seniors Program; To Support Their Foster And Adoption Programs Will Make It Possible For More Dog Owners To Either Keep Their Dogs In Their Homes Or Confidently Relinquish Them When Faced With The Need To Rehome Them; By Committing To Provide A Good Quality Of Life, The Requisite Veterinary Care And Where Possible, Identify Qualified Adoptive Or Foster Families, By Helping To Reduce Mental Angst And Give Vulnerable Families A Peace Of Mind So They Can Focus On Their Own Pressing Needs And Achieve Their Best Quality Of Life.
New Jersey League For Nursing Inc $100,000 Garwood, NEW JERSEY Dr. Maureen Sullivan Foley Memorial Nursing Scholarship Awards To Advance The Practice Of Nursing In Nj Through Excellence In Education To Build A Strong And Diverse Nursing Workforce; Assist In Reducing The Nursing Shortage And Allow The Delivery Of Quality Patient Care
Mount Carmel Guild Of Trenton $50,000 Trenton, NEW JERSEY Home Health Nursing; General Operating Support To Serve Medically Needy And Low Income Individuals In Mercer County, Nj, Who Require On Going Care Not Covered By Their Medicare Benefits And Need Assistance At Home Managing Ailments, Medical Instability, Coordinating For Social Services Necessary
St Peter's Haven Corporation $50,000 Clifton, NEW JERSEY Gentral Operating Support For Managing Food Related Health Issues Food Pantry, Homeless Family Shelter Support, And Homeless Street Outreach
Bridges Outreach Inc $40,000 Summit, NEW JERSEY Project Connect: Ending Homelessness In Essex County, New Jersey Via: Street Outreach And Engagement, Intensive Case Management, Housing Navigation And Placement, And Housing Sustainment And Skill Building
Cape Volunteers In Medicine Inc $40,000 Cape May Ch, NEW JERSEY Closing Gaps In Care: To Understand And Serve The Health And Wellness Needs Of The Uninsured And Under Served Living And Working In South Jersey
Meeting Essential Needs With Dignity Inc (Mend) $40,000 Maplewood, NEW JERSEY To Alleviate Hunger In Essex County By Supporting Their Network Of Interfaith Food Pantries; Mend Provides Fresh And Healthy Food, Funds, Volunteers, And A Collaborative Forum For Member Pantries To Share Ideas And Resources So They Can Make A Greater Impact On The Communities They Serve.
Grow It Green Morristown Inc $35,000 Morristown, NEW JERSEY Urban Farm Education; Foster Education About Nutrition And Sustainable Agriculture, Thereby Increase Health Through Access And Education
Caregiver Volunteers Of Central Jersey A Faith In Action Program $30,000 Toms River, NEW JERSEY Expanded Social Visiting Program; Reduce Senior Isolation With Free Volunteer Services And Transportation
